Town: Pitmedden is a little village in Aberdeenshire's Udny parish, and it's an excellent place to start exploring the region because of its proximity to the countryside and the fact that it's just about seven miles from the shore at Newburgh. In addition to a café, small store, tavern, and takeout spot, the village also has everything else you need for a self-catered stay. The Pitmedden Garden, maintained by the National Trust for Scotland, is the town's most famous landmark. It features five miles of perfect boxwood hedges planted in creative patterns, as well as 80 different species of apple trees and stunning fountains. While just twenty miles away you can visit the enchanted castle of Fyvie Castle, another National Trust for Scotland site, where you can have a tour of the sumptuous rooms and hear of the folklore and even ghost stories that continue on today at the Museum of Farming Life. Nearby, in the old village of Tarves, which was probably established about the year 600 AD, you'll find a typical butcher shop where you can stock up on fresh, regional meats for your self-catered meals.
